Post-Doctoral Fellowship, Pharmaceutical Economics and Health Policy: Temple University

Location: Philadelphia, Pennsylvania, USA
Deadline Date: 07/30/2010

The Center for Healthcare Research and Management located in the Fox School of Business and Management at Temple University invites applications for one post-doctoral fellowship for immediate filling in the area of pharmaceutical economics and health policy research. Research will cover topics with public health policy and commercial applications on the dynamics and implications surrounding bioequivalent and therapeutic switching that occurs between branded and generic drugs for a particular therapy class. Experience in quantitative modeling and programming expertise applied to extremely large and complex databases, knowledge of public policy and commercial issues affecting the pharmaceutical industry, experience with or the ability to learn very quickly work on pharmaceutical physician-level prescription and anonymized patient-level drug-utilization databases, and a passion to study issues critical to the drug industry are highly desirable. The initial appointment will be for one calendar year from the target start date of 09/01/2010 with a possibility of renewal based on research success.

This is an excellent opportunity for new or recent PhD graduates to apply research methods on extremely large and unique pharmaceutical databases not publicly available, benefit from an active interdisciplinary research environment, engage in exciting research affecting a critical industry and patients taking the drugs being analyzed, and interact with pharmaceutical industry and academic experts.

PhD degree with experience no more than 2 years since graduation in Economics, Health Economics, Marketing or other quantitative disciplines with experience in health/pharmaceutical economics is required.
